Transaction d72623d41056cf4faab41913fabd6728739ac29058c861912afd108870b2bfcc
1 Input
2 Outputs
- d72623d41056cf4faab41913fabd6728739ac29058c861912afd108870b2bfcc:0
- d72623d41056cf4faab41913fabd6728739ac29058c861912afd108870b2bfcc:1
value 20777072
address 1BDmRDfMaRuujVKo23Cn3MzqAD17QfV4Ae
value 4159000
address 3NyMoRCFEUgvaUZv1pvr35jQVshd7h1fpr